Veröffentlicht: 2021-09-11, Autor: Sean , Testbericht von: Laptopmag.com
Unique and useful design, Bright, vivid 120Hz displays, Stellar triple camera array, IPX8 water resistance, S Pen support,
Expensive, Bulky vs. traditional phone, Still lacks dust resistance,
The Samsung Galaxy Z Fold 3 fixes some of our biggest concerns with its predecessor with enhanced durability and improvements to the cover display, but it remains too expensive and bulky to recommend for many buyers...
